George Peebles was born September 16, 1923 in Tahequah, Oklahoma.
He served in the US Army Air Corps, during World War 2. He was awarded several medals including the Purple Heart.
He married Patricia Scott on August 4, 1945 in Columbus, Kansas.
George and Patricia moved to Andrews from Wink in 1957. George worked for Amoco for many years until he retired in 1984.
George loved to play golf and work with computers. He was an avid hunter in years past. George was also very involved in his family's genealogy. He was a member of Means Memorial United Methodist Church in Andrews for many years.
George was preceded in death by his wife Patricia in 1995, two brothers and one sister.
George is survived by three sons, Mike Peebles of Round Rock, Texas; Lamar Peebles of Odessa; and Ricky Peebles of Andrews; three grandchildren Tyler Peebles, Katie Mullins and Morgan Sanders; three great-grandchildren, Payton, Brooke and Parker.
